Technical Specifications
| Parameter | Specification |
|---|---|
| Chemical Name | (D-Ala1)-Peptide T |
| CAS Number | 106362-33-8 |
| Molecular Formula | C35H55N9O16 |
| Molecular Weight | 857.86 g/mol |
| Appearance | White to off-white powder |
| Assay | ≥98.0% |
| Density | 1.432 g/cm3 |
| Boiling Point | 1499.5°C at 760mmHg |
| Storage Conditions | Cool, ventilated place |
Research Applications
This peptide serves as a critical reagent in studying viral envelope sequences required for attachment to cellular receptors. Researchers utilize this material to explore binding affinities and structural conformations relevant to immunological studies. The core pentapeptide sequence within this molecule is often examined to understand protein-protein interactions in complex biological systems. It is commonly employed as a reference standard in high-performance liquid chromatography and mass spectrometry applications.
Furthermore, the compound supports investigations into potential therapeutic pathways, although all usage must comply with local regulatory frameworks for laboratory chemicals. Its stability and defined structure make it suitable for formulating experimental assays focused on receptor ligand dynamics.
